WebHuman geography is the study of human activity and its relationship to the earth’s surface. Human geographers examine the spatial distribution of human populations, religions, languages, ethnicities, political systems, economics, urban dynamics, and other components of human activity. There are generally considered to be four hemispheres: Northern, Southern, Eastern, and Western. See more The Equator, or line of 0 degrees latitude, divides the Earth into the Northern and Southern hemispheres.
